Short Description

The South Carolina Department of Health and Human Services (SCDHHS) is seeking an experienced Quality Assurance Analyst to support Medicaid Systems initiatives by designing, executing, and managing software testing activities. The ideal candidate will have strong experience in test planning, IBM Cúram testing, healthcare systems, and SDLC methodologies while ensuring the delivery of high-quality software solutions.


Job Description

The Quality Assurance Analyst will be responsible for performing comprehensive testing of technical solutions to identify defects, validate system functionality, and ensure software quality. The consultant will collaborate closely with business analysts, developers, and project stakeholders to create test strategies, execute test cases, report defects, and support software deployments.

The ideal candidate should possess experience with IBM Cúram, healthcare or Medicaid systems, and both Agile and Waterfall development methodologies.


Key Responsibilities

  • Develop comprehensive test plans, test cases, and test scenarios based on business requirements.
  • Translate business requirements and policy documentation into effective testing strategies.
  • Execute functional, regression, usability, integration, and negative testing.
  • Perform testing of IBM Cúram applications and Medicaid system enhancements.
  • Analyze test results, identify defects, and coordinate issue resolution with development teams.
  • Prepare and publish QA status reports detailing open issues, risks, and testing progress.
  • Design and support automated testing activities where applicable.
  • Maintain defect tracking databases and QA documentation.
  • Participate in reviews, walkthroughs, and inspections while ensuring compliance with QA governance standards.
  • Collaborate with developers, business analysts, and project managers to improve software quality.
  • Recommend process improvements that enhance application reliability and performance.
